Cafe Europa

This Café Europa group has been in existence for five years, and has evolved into a supportive community for participants. Meetings alternate from lunch at the Y to various outings including local restaurants, museums and theater.

 

It is a monthly discussion group for Holocaust Survivors  and people who were  lives directly impacted by the Holocaust.  The goal of the group is to offer a place for Survivors to connect in a comfortable setting with others who share similar life experiences. A delectable lox lunch is served.

 

The group meets the first Thursday of the month, from 12 noon to 1:30. For more information or to participate please call Karen Rosenfeld, LCSW (973)777-7638.

 

Funding for this program is from The Conference on Material Claims Against Germany.
